To solve the expression (9) ÷ (5-4) × (7-9) × (-5) ÷ (7-2), we will follow the order of operations, which states that we should perform multiplication and division before addition and subtraction.
Step 1: Simplify inside parentheses.
(9) ÷ (5-4) × (7-9) × (-5) ÷ (7-2)
(9) ÷ (1) × (-2) × (-5) ÷ (5)
(9) × (-2) × (-5) ÷ (5)
Step 2: Perform the multiplication and division from left to right.
(9) × (-2) = -18
-18 × (-5) = 90
90 ÷ (5) = 18
Therefore, the expression (9) ÷ (5-4) × (7-9) × (-5) ÷ (7-2) equals 18.
